UCF Knights 2021 Football Season: Full Capacity at the Bounce House

The plan for full-capacity football at the Bounce House comes as vaccinations and other measures have reduced COVID-19 risk, and is based on Florida Board of Governors guidance. It’s also in sync with revised protocols across Florida’s State University System institutions.

A New Era Launches for the UCF Knights

That’s not the only exciting news coming out of UCF”s football outfit this year. The Knights have a brand-new head coach in the form of Gus Malzahn, who comes to UCF from Auburn University. There he landed 77 wins over eight seasons, each of which ended in a bowl appearance.

Malzahn expressed eagerness—and ambition—on the UCF Knights website. “You just feel the positive excitement when you go around campus,” he said. “It’s set up for success.”

And Knights fans everywhere can surely get behind his stated expectations: “We believe the future of college football is here at UCF.”

“Set Up For Success” Indeed

The Knights have quite the foundation to build upon, being the sole team in college football to have ranked in the nation’s top eight in both total offense and in scoring over the past three seasons.

Last season, the 6-4 Knights came out on top in fumbles recovered and ranked second and fourth in total offense and passing, respectively. Quarterback Dillon Gabriel, meantime, threw more passing yards (an impressive 357) than any other college signal-caller.
